ABSTRACT
Fick's diffusion equations have been solved for the Haxo and Blinks electrochemical determination of photosynthetic O2 evolution. The model shows the method to be quantitative in the case of a "long" chamber measuring constant rates of O2 evolution. Transients are amplitude distorted by an amount depending on the space distribution of the O2 sources. A correction equation applied to the raw data permits the recovery of the original signal.
